Senior Software Developer/ Team Lead Web
- Position: Senior Software Developer / Team Lead - Web
- Industry Type: Software Development Services
- Experience: 6 to 8 years
- Salary: At par with industry standard
- Job Location: Makarba, Ahmedabad
Job Description
- Tech Architecture: Develop and implement high-level architectural designs in line with organizational goals, leading to robust, scalable, and maintainable technology solutions.
- Team Management: Provide guidance and mentorship to junior developers, fostering their professional growth and ensuring adherence to best practices.
- Roadmap and Sprint Planning: Facilitate planning and execution of backend development sprints in an Agile environment.
- DevOps: Use CI/CD pipelines, database systems, alerts, and monitoring tools.
- Code Guidelines and Reviews: Establish coding standards and conduct regular code reviews to ensure high-quality, secure applications.
- Security Audit and Implementation: Conduct security audits and oversee implementation of security measures to protect sensitive data and systems.
- Technical Documentation: Maintain accurate technical documentation for system architectures, processes, and codebases.
Skills and Experience
- Hands-on experience with Python, PHP, and JavaScript.
- Expertise in other programming languages like Java is preferred.
- Experience with front-end technologies such as React.js.
- Experience in developing and deploying AI/ML solutions in cloud environments (AWS, GCP) is preferred.
- Familiarity with Agile/Scrum methodologies.
- Strategic thinker with a vision for technical innovation and growth.
- Experience with CI/CD processes.
Perks at TechNource
- Flexible work schedule
- Leave encashment
- Health insurance
- Technical and non-technical training
- Soft skills and personality development
- Rewards through Sodexo cards